High Camp on Aconcagua

It's the afternoon of the 8th and I'm calling you from our High Camp, 19,000 feet above sea level. It's a beautiful day, we have west winds but the sky is still very clear. We are getting forecasts from our office in Canada and we will try to summit Aconcagua tomorrow.

Everyone seems comfortable; it's only three hours to climb up from here…[lost transmission]. Our Berlin High Camp is very cozy, and we have to stay here a few days, I don't think we'll mind.

We'll be watching the forecasts and tomorrow we'll be making a very early start to reach the summit of Aconcagua. We will keep you posted, and signing off from the Berlin High Camp of Aconcagua.
